Vision Engineering's Peregrine 300 empowers users with options of optical and/or video measurement, providing the ability to perform high accuracy optical measurements for difficult-to-view subjects and critical parts, or higher volume video measurements for high contrast subjects and batch routines.
With a 150mm x 100mm measuring stage, Peregrine 300 is ideal for measuring 2D features of small intricate parts. The stage is gimbal mounted to ensure critical parallel positioning and has factory-installed non-linear error correction (NLEC) calibration to ensure optimum accuracy, traceable to NPL/NAMAS/NIST standards for the purposes of ISO9000. Combined with 1mm resolution measuring encoders, this provides a system repeatability of 5mm for complete confidence in your results. From simple manual, single-feature operation to multi-point video edge detection measurements, Peregrine 300 combines amazing simplicity with high accuracy and repeatability for a wide range of measuring applications. Utilising Vision Engineering's patented Dynascope technology to provide enhanced surface definition for accurate and simple measurement, the superb optical clarity also allows detailed visual inspection to be performed simultaneously. Users even have the ability to switch between optical and video measurement within the same measuring routine. Data processing is performed by the QC-300 multi-function microprocessor, ideal for measuring common component features, such as circles, angles, lines, arcs and distances and has been designed with ease of operation in mind.
QC-300 Quadra-Chek digital readouts and metrology software are the premier systems for the measurement and inspection of 2D geometric components. A QC-300 video microprocessor is the standard control interface on the Peregrine 300, providing a powerful combination to empower operators along every step of the measurement process. It features a powerful and intuitive interface which be used by shift workers or advanced users alike. The high resolution touch-screen colour display is exceptionally easy to use and ensures operator accuracy with minimal training time.
Facilities include, switch from simple crosshair measurement to automatic video measurement detection for form measurement outside the field of view, part programming and the ability to obtain essential intersection and construction results and geometric tolerancing. Image capture and analysis in j.peg format to internal memory of USB port allows for image editing with text and measurement data whilst the patented Measure Magic feature enables operators to inspect multiple features without taking their eyes off the part, increasing throughput, improving accuracy and reducing user fatigue.
